Man accused of feeding on 9 month old baby pleads not guilty

In Ntcheu, Patrick Gome who is suspected of biting a toddler at Ben Chimseu village on Sunday has pleaded not guilty to a charge of assault occasioning actual bodily harm.

He appeared before Senior Resident Magistrate, Joshua Nkhono on Tuesday afternoon, according to District Police spokesperson, Rabecca Kwisongole.

The case is stated to return to court on 12 November, 2021 for hearing where state is expected to parade three witnesses.

She said state is being represented by Ntcheu Police Prosecutor, Patrick Mandanda.
